Since switching to Google Fi on my iPhone, I can answer calls from my apartment gate, but pressing 9 to buzz people in does not work. The gate machine doesn't hear the tone at all.
I called support, but the agent just kept repeating that Google Fi "has nothing to do with DTMF" and refused to help.
From my research, Google Fi's heavy call compression/VoIP routing is scrubbing out the touch-tone audio frequencies before they reach the old analog gate box.
Does anyone have experience with this, or does anyone have a solution?

Ran Speedtest by Ookla (speedtest.net) and it used over 1gb of data. On Flex plan that is over $10. Just a warning to those on the Flex plan to not use speedtest to test Google Fi's network.
